Add new FigsFlow contacts to HubSpot
Whenever a new client or contact is added or updated in FigsFlow, this Zap triggers and sends the data in real-time to HubSpot. By automating this process, your team saves valuable time on manual data entry, reduces errors, and ensures that HubSpot always has up-to-date client and contact information. This streamlines your CRM management and improves overall efficiency.
